Revolutionizing Research Consumption
Google’s NotebookLM app now offers an experimental feature that converts research notes into AI-generated podcasts. This innovative tool creates a dialogue between two AI hosts who discuss and analyze the user’s research material. The feature aims to make information consumption more engaging and interactive, potentially changing how we process and retain knowledge.
Key Details
- AI hosts summarize material, connect topics, and engage in banter
- Built on NotebookLM’s existing AI-powered summarization capabilities
- Generates 10-minute overviews using conversational, modern language
- Currently available only in English and may take several minutes to produce
Implications and Considerations
While this feature offers a novel way to review research, it raises questions about AI’s role in information processing. The casual tone and occasional inaccuracies of the AI hosts highlight the need for critical evaluation of AI-generated content. As this technology develops, it could reshape how we approach learning and information synthesis, potentially making complex topics more accessible but also requiring users to remain vigilant about the quality and accuracy of the content produced.
